The Fine Print That Drives Me Mad
Let me rant for a second. Some of these casinos are sneaky with their RTPs. They advertise a no deposit free spin offer, but the slot they give you the spins on has a lower RTP than the same slot on another site. I saw this with one casino (I won’t name them, but they are not on my list above). They offered 50 free spins on a popular slot, but the RTP was set to 94% instead of the standard 96%. That’s a 2% cut for the house, hidden in the fine print.
From what I’ve seen, the UKGC requires casinos to publish accurate RTPs. But they don’t force them to tell you if the RTP on a specific promo slot is lower than normal. So you have to check. Go to the game info page before you spin. If the RTP looks low, don’t bother with that offer.
Another thing that gets my goat is the time limit. Some offers give you 72 hours to use your free spins on sign up 2026 uk no deposit needed, and then only 24 hours to wager any winnings. That is tight. If you work shifts like I do, you might miss the window. I prefer offers that give you at least 7 days to use the spins and 30 days to meet wagering.
My Strategy for These Offers
I don’t chase every free spin offer I see. I have a simple method.
First, I check if the casino is UKGC licensed. That’s non-negotiable. Second, I read the terms for the no deposit free spins. I look for the wagering requirement. If it’s above 40x, I skip it. Third, I check the max cashout. If it’s under £50, I don’t bother. Fourth, I check the RTP of the specific slot the spins are for. If it’s below 95%, I walk away.
Using this method, I only end up signing up for maybe one offer a month. But the ones I do take are worth it. Last month I got 20 free spins from PlayOJO, won £12, and cashed out without any hassle. That’s a win in my book.
